Navigating the U.S. Work Visa Maze: A Comprehensive Guide

by Daisy
15/04/2024
in visa guides

1. Overview of US Work Visas:

The United States attracts talent from all corners of the globe, offering a multitude of work visa options for foreign nationals seeking employment opportunities. Understanding the various visa categories and their eligibility requirements is crucial for navigating the complex U.S. immigration system.

Different types of work visas:

H-1B Visa: Designed for professionals in specialty occupations, the H-1B visa requires a job offer from a U.S. employer and sponsorship. It is commonly sought after by individuals with expertise in fields such as technology, engineering, and finance.

L-1 Visa: Intended for intra-company transferees, the L-1 visa allows multinational companies to transfer employees from foreign offices to the U.S. branch. It is available for executives, managers, and employees with specialized knowledge.

O-1 Visa: Reserved for individuals with extraordinary ability or achievement in their respective fields, the O-1 visa is for those who have demonstrated sustained national or international acclaim. It encompasses professionals in various industries, including science, arts, business, and athletics.

TN Visa: Established under the North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A), the TN visa facilitates the temporary entry of Canadian and Mexican professionals into the U.S. It covers a wide range of occupations, from scientists and engineers to teachers and management consultants.

E-2 Visa: Geared towards entrepreneurs and investors from treaty countries, the E-2 visa allows individuals to establish and operate a business in the U.S. It requires a substantial investment in a bona fide enterprise.

EB-5 Visa: Known as the Immigrant Investor Program, the EB-5 visa grants permanent residency to foreign investors who make a significant investment in a new commercial enterprise that creates jobs for U.S. workers.

General eligibility requirements:

To qualify for a U.S. work visa, applicants typically need a job offer from a U.S. employer, a valid labor certification (in some cases), and the necessary qualifications and skills for the position. Additionally, they must demonstrate their intent to return to their home country upon the expiration of their visa.

Application process overview:

The process of obtaining a U.S. work visa involves several steps, including:

Job offer: Securing employment with a U.S. employer willing to sponsor the visa.

Petition filing: The employer files a petition on behalf of the applicant with the U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S) or the Department of Labor, depending on the visa category.

Document submission: The applicant submits supporting documents, such as educational credentials, employment history, and proof of qualifications.

Interview: Depending on the visa category, applicants may be required to attend an interview at a U.S. embassy or consulate in their home country.

Visa issuance: If approved, the applicant receives the work visa and can travel to the U.S. to commence employment.

2. Choosing the Right Visa:

Selecting the appropriate visa category depends on various factors, including the individual’s profession, skills, and the nature of the job offer.

Matching skills and job offers to visa categories:

Prospective visa applicants should carefully assess their qualifications and match them to the corresponding visa categories. For instance:

Professionals in specialized fields like IT, engineering, and healthcare may find the H-1B visa most suitable.

Executives and managers transferring within multinational corporations may opt for the L-1 visa.

Individuals with exceptional abilities in their fields, such as renowned scientists or award-winning artists, may qualify for the O-1 visa.

Examples of professions and corresponding visas:

Software Engineer: A software engineer with a bachelor’s degree and specialized skills may be eligible for an H-1B visa.

Executive Manager: An executive or manager being transferred to a U.S. branch of their company could apply for an L-1 visa.

Fashion Designer: A fashion designer with a record of significant achievements and recognition may qualify for an O-1 visa.

Visa options for entrepreneurs and investors:

Entrepreneurs and investors seeking to establish or invest in U.S. businesses have several visa options available:

The E-2 visa is suitable for entrepreneurs from treaty countries who wish to develop and direct the operations of a U.S. enterprise.

The EB-5 visa offers a path to permanent residency for investors who make a substantial investment in a new commercial enterprise that creates jobs for U.S. workers.

FAQs

What visa do I need if I want to work in USA?

If you want to work in the USA temporarily, you’ll typically need a nonimmigrant work visa such as an H-1B, L-1, or O-1 visa, depending on your qualifications and the nature of the job.

What visa do I need to work in the U.S. permanently?

For permanent employment in the U.S., you would typically need an employment-based immigrant visa, such as an EB-2 or EB-3 visa, which allows you to live and work permanently in the United States.

Which visa is for job in USA?

For a job in the USA, you’d typically apply for a nonimmigrant work visa if it’s temporary employment, or an employment-based immigrant visa if you’re seeking permanent residency. Popular nonimmigrant work visas include the H-1B and L-1 visas, while EB-2 and EB-3 visas are common for permanent employment.
